Welcome aboard — quick context on this review. We keep the Plover SDK (mobile) and the Dockline SDK (web) at strict feature parity, and this PR drifts: the retry wrapper you added to Dockline doesn't exist in Plover yet. That's fine short-term, but file a parity ticket so it doesn't rot. Also, both SDKs must agree on timeout and backoff behavior, otherwise integrators see weird asymmetries between platforms. For reference, both clients are expected to compile against the same shared constants, which are these.

tuning constants:
TIERS = {
    "julath": 748,
    "wenir": 887,
    "kasath": 156,
}

- [ ] **StockPilot signing key ceremony, step 4:** Verify the restock-planner release artifact hash against the ledger printed by the Ferndale build host. Two reviewers must initial the ledger before the key shard is combined. Once hashes match, unseal the ceremony HSM partition by entering the recovery passphrase below.

strongbox words: oliael-gilax-lamael

**Handover: Proctorflow Queue — from Darnell to Ilsa**

The exam-proctoring queue drains via three workers; worker two handles escalations only, so never scale it horizontally or duplicate escalation emails go out. Retries are capped at five with exponential backoff. Stuck jobs older than two hours should be requeued manually after checking the invigilator log. To unseal the queue admin console, use this recovery passphrase:

strongbox words: rusael-wenmir-quenir-ralvan-novix-holath-belax

### Runbook 4.2 — Master Copies to Print Shop

The records team releases master copies for Quillbrook Printworks only after the duplication ledger is signed and each folder is placed in a numbered transit envelope. Envelopes travel together in the locked satchel; partial shipments are not permitted. Record the satchel seal number before dispatch and again on return. Once the satchel is sealed and logged, the courier follows the single hand-over instruction stated below.

drop instructions, kahip-yahig: the aldion rusion courier leaves the holius oliath tamion ledger at gate 7743 under passcode 254881